The H oil field K reservoir is a carbonate reservoir and it is an “ultra-heavy” oil field with rich oil and gas resources.Many formations develop light oils.After a certain period of production,a large amount of geology,well logging,and production data were collected.It was found that there are some problems in the understanding of the reservoir and that it is necessary to reassess the reservoir evaluation to update the development plan.In this paper,the original data and newly collected data are comprehensively used to analyze the petrophysical properties of the target stratum,establish the reservoir identification and classification standards.Comprehensively analyzed core data and well logging data,established a reservoir log interpretation model,compared and determined appropriate parameter calculation methods,and complete qualitative and quantitative logging comprehensive evaluation.Through the comparison of three methods,the identification and distribution of light oil was completed using the three-porosity method to obtain the light hydrocarbon index.This method was used to interpret and analyze the production wells in this region,and the practical application effect was good.It provides theoretical support for guiding the deployment of development well locations,helps in the renewal and evaluation of reservoir geological models,and provides geological basis for the design of future development plans.
